Overview
This webinar explores how to engineer facilities that can keep critical missions running when the grid decides to take a coffee break. Participants will learn the fundamentals of energy security utilizing such things as microgrids, on site generation, energy storage, and islanding strategies, and how to integrate them into existing infrastructure without making the facilities manager panic. The session blends practical design considerations, case studies, and simple modeling approaches to help engineers turn resilience requirements into executable systems that work in the real world—rather than just in glossy concept diagrams.
